Cathy and Paul had a sweet and simple celebration with some relaxed wedding photography at Cottons Hotel in Knutsford. They kept the styling simple with a big part of their day focused around an amazing vintage VW camper van. Coupled with sunflowers and balloons there was a definite summer festival theme.

Charitable Favours
Cathy and Paul have adopted two dogs. They kept them close with framed letters that they had sent to the adoption centres. Instead of favours, they made donations to the Blue Cross and Birmingham Dogs Home.
